Black Blazer Open Shirt Studio Look

Black Blazer Open Shirt Studio Look

FormalWinter

This look brings sharp contrast and real confidence. It centers around a black blazer. The fabric has a smooth, structured finish. This gives the outfit a strong, bold presence. It's a piece built for striking studio shots. A white shirt sits underneath the blazer. It's worn open at the chest. This adds a bold, confident edge. The white and black create real visual contrast. Together, these pieces feel sharp and deliberate. The open shirt adds a daring touch. It breaks from a strict, buttoned-up formal look. This small choice adds real personality. It feels editorial rather than plain and safe. It shows confidence without saying a word. The clean white background keeps full focus on the subject. Nothing competes with the strong black-and-white contrast. This simple setting adds real clarity. It lets the outfit and expression stand out clearly. Every detail feels intentional against the plain backdrop. This style works wonderfully for bold studio settings. Think editorial shoots, fashion campaigns, or striking headshots. It has a confident, powerful feel. It suits bright, even studio lighting especially well. The plain backdrop keeps things clean and sharp. Black and white together create real visual punch. They feel bold without being harsh. This combination suits many skin tones and hair colors. It's a strong choice for editorial photography. Few color pairings feel as timeless or as sharp. The hairstyle is slicked back and neatly styled. It adds a polished, sharp finish. The groomed beard keeps things sleek and intentional. Nothing here feels overdone. It all comes together with quiet power. Every element supports the same confident mood. This outfit shows how bold contrast creates real impact. A black blazer over an open shirt feels instantly striking. Pair it with a clean white backdrop, and the image feels complete. Bold, sharp, and perfect for editorial photography. Whether captured for fashion or a striking headshot, this look adapts well. It feels confident without being cold. That boldness is what makes editorial portraits so visually powerful. This is a look built on simplicity and contrast. It doesn't rely on patterns or extra layers. Instead, it uses light, shadow, and color to make a strong visual statement. That's what gives it lasting impact in any portfolio or campaign.
